How to Make Press On Nails Last Longer
Twelve tips that turn a 5-day wear into 3 weeks — no product changes needed.
Prep tips (the ones that actually matter)
- Push cuticles back gently — don't cut them. A clean cuticle line means the press-on seals against nail plate, not skin.
- Buff the shine off. Two light passes with a 240-grit buffer creates microscopic tooth for the glue to grip.
- Alcohol wipe every nail. Non-negotiable. Oil = failed bond.
- Skip hand cream for 30 minutes before applying. Same reason.
Application tips
- Size all 10 nails BEFORE opening glue. Rushing during the glue window causes air bubbles.
- Rice-grain of glue, no more. Extra glue creates squeeze-out that peels within days.
- Angle at 45°, roll flat. Never place flat and press straight down — that traps air.
- Press for a full 20 seconds per nail. Count out loud. No cheating.
- File the free edge shorter if you're rough on your hands. Every extra mm of length is extra leverage against the bond.
Daily habits
- Wear gloves for dishes and cleaning. Prolonged hot water is the #1 wear killer.
- Cuticle oil daily. Doesn't weaken the bond, keeps the surrounding skin flexible so the seam doesn't lift.
- Refresh lifting nails immediately. One tiny drop of glue at day 7 buys you another week.
The 60-minute rule
Cyanoacrylate nail glue reaches ~80% cure in 5 minutes but full cure at 60. The first hour after application decides whether your set lasts 5 days or 15. No showers, no dishes, no workouts.

FAQ
What is the single most important step to make press-ons last?
Alcohol-wiping the natural nail immediately before applying glue. It removes oils that block adhesion — cuts failure rate by more than half.
Can I put gel top coat over press-on nails?
Yes. A thin brush of no-wipe gel top over the cuticle seam adds 3–5 days of wear and blocks water infiltration.
Does the glue brand matter?
Marginally. Fresh glue matters more than brand — check the expiry date, and store glue in a dry cool place, not the bathroom.
Should I use both glue and tabs?
Don't stack them under the same nail — tabs create a soft layer glue can't bond to. Pick one.
How can I refresh a lifted nail mid-wear?
Slide a drop of glue under the lifted edge, press firmly for 20 seconds, wipe squeeze-out with an alcohol pad. Don't remove and reapply — you'll damage the natural nail.
